Area of Science:

  • Pediatric growth monitoring
  • Neonatal and infant health assessment
  • Biometric reference data development

Background:

  • Accurate growth assessment is vital for preterm low-birth-weight infants.
  • Existing reference data may not adequately cover the specific needs of this population.
  • Age-independent reference data is needed for comprehensive evaluation.

Purpose of the Study:

  • To establish age-independent reference data for head circumference-for-length in preterm low-birth-weight infants.
  • To cover head circumference ranges from 34-49 cm and length from 52.0-102.9 cm.
  • To provide data applicable from birth up to 36 months of gestation-adjusted age.

Main Methods:

  • Utilized data from 867 preterm infants across diverse ethnic groups.

  • Collected serial measurements at 9 ages from birth to 36 months gestation-adjusted age.
  • Employed a serial data modeling approach to estimate head circumference and length.
  • Main Results:

    • Generated tables and charts detailing means, standard deviations, and percentiles for each sex.
    • Data is stratified by birth weight categories: very low (< or = 1500 g) and low-birth-weight (1501-2500 g).
    • Reference data is presented in 3-cm intervals of infant length.

    Conclusions:

    • The developed tables and charts serve as a valuable clinical tool.
    • Aids clinicians in evaluating and monitoring head circumference in preterm low-birth-weight infants.
    • Facilitates growth assessment by considering body length alongside head circumference.
